Most Probable Number Mpn Technique Microbiology Class The most probable number (mpn) technique is a method for estimating the number of bacteria in a food or water sample. in this technique, replicate portions of the original sample are cultured to determine the presence or absence of microorganisms in each portion. The most probable number (mpn) test is a statistical method test based on the random dispersion of microorganisms per volume in a given sample. in this method, measured volumes of water are added to a series of tubes containing a liquid indicator growth medium. Microbiology guide: most probable number (mpn) method. potable water should contain no coliforms per 100 ml, so testing should be done on undiluted samples. use either the 5 or 10 tube mpn test. the 5 tube mpn test is not accepted by the u.s. environmental protection agency (usepa).
